What is the downside of granite countertops?

Granite requires regular sealing to prevent staining and is susceptible to chipping. Its natural variations mean no two slabs are identical, which can be a pro or con depending on your preference. For a low-maintenance, consistent look, consider quartz.

What is the fake granite called?

The most common alternative to granite, often perceived as 'fake granite,' is quartz. Engineered quartz countertops are made from natural quartz crystals mixed with resins and pigments, offering enhanced durability and a wider range of consistent colors and patterns.

What is the best countertop for the money?

For long-term value and performance, engineered quartz often presents the best countertop for your money. It offers superior durability, stain resistance, and requires no sealing, leading to lower maintenance costs over time compared to natural stone like granite.

What is the newest trend in kitchen counter tops?

Current trends favor subtle veining and muted, earthy tones in quartz. Matte finishes are gaining popularity over high gloss. In North Carolina, homeowners are increasingly seeking durable, low-maintenance materials that offer a sophisticated, modern aesthetic for their kitchen remodels.
